About the Role

This role will involve supporting research groups within Barts Cancer Institute to perform proteomics experiments. In addition, the role will carry out cell biological experiments including cell culture, cell-based assays, and pharmacological experiments. Altogether this role is an exciting and important opportunity to provide a critical service while also providing a large scope for independent development of new technology, and guiding the further development of the Barts Cancer Institute proteomics laboratory.

About You

You will have a MSc in a related subject, and you may have existing experience of technical roles supporting proteomics or cell based assays. You will have an interest in cancer biochemistry and proteomics and a strong desire to work collaboratively and with independence at times to develop the facility and introduce and support additional new technological applications relevant to proteomics technologies.

About the Institute

The Barts Cancer Institute (BCI) is part of the Cancer Research UK (CRUK) City of London Centre whose work aims to transform the lives of those with and at risk of cancer through innovative research in the laboratory, in patients and in populations. BCI is internationally renowned in many areas of cancer research and it combines ground-breaking basic research with the expertise of clinicians and clinician scientists.
